Historic Hotel
Housed in a building constructed in 1910 by Art Nouveau architect Janis Asaris, recognized as a UNESCO protected historical monument. It also holds significance as the first private hotel established after Latvia regained independence in 1993.

Parking
Parking at Viktorija offers both challenges and conveniences, depending on individual needs. For those driving in, there is the convenient option of off-site parking available for a reasonable fee of 7 euros per day with the hotel providing guarded parking spaces approximately 200 meters away. Guests can also find additional city parking spots nearby, including some free options around the corner and on adjacent streets, though these can be scarce and fill up quickly.
The location benefits drivers with a secure, dedicated parking lot nearby and staff members are dedicated to assisting with parking arrangements. Some visitors find the setup somewhat informal, but this flexibility can be advantageous for budget-conscious travelers.
While Viktorija does not have an on-site parking facility, it offers a nearby parking lot for a fee, recognized as spacious and safe, accommodating both cars and motorcycles. Guests have reported free parking options in the hotel's courtyard and neighboring streets, but these are often limited and not guaranteed. For those facing difficulties in finding a spot directly by the hotel, there are several affordable municipal parking areas within walking distance.
In summary, parking at Viktorija is manageable and reasonably priced with assistance available from the hotel staff to navigate the nearby options. However, the need to find parking away from the hotel might require some planning and patience.

Historic
Viktorija is a hotel steeped in history, offering guests a chance to truly connect with the past. Nestled in a historic building over 100 years old, its Art Nouveau architecture and ornamental details provide an authentic experience of old Riga. Guests frequently mention the high walls and ceilings adorned with old decorations, which contribute to the unique vintage atmosphere reminiscent of a bygone era.
The hotel’s location is a significant highlight, being just a 10 to 20-minute walk from the historic center and Old Town of Riga. This accessibility allows travelers to explore the city's rich heritage and beautiful surroundings with ease. Views from the rooms often include picturesque scenes of the old town, enhancing the nostalgic feel of the stay.
Despite its undeniable charm and historical significance, the hotel’s grandeur has faded over time. Some areas, particularly the reception and common spaces, reflect a somewhat shabby ambiance that could use better maintenance. Nevertheless, the special atmosphere of Viktorija, coupled with its historic relevance and proximity to key attractions, makes it a compelling choice for those looking to touch the history of Riga in an authentically vintage setting.
